Transaction 5e4163116ed73cc971589a30fd42e506f4127b0f029f573f138ad092ec434297

1 Input
2 Outputs
  • 5e4163116ed73cc971589a30fd42e506f4127b0f029f573f138ad092ec434297:0
  • value  600000000
    address  3DTmE2XZ1JjPKPpjrgK18TLbDHaPuCpEjr
  • 5e4163116ed73cc971589a30fd42e506f4127b0f029f573f138ad092ec434297:1
  • value  17015168651
    address  1Dpv26bBKDdjv8DsioudtGsYsMdvKu1m2U